The Amount Of Pets Per Personnel at Childcare?
Ideally, childcares must separate dogs according to age, dimension and behaviour. This aids to minimise aggressive behavior and resource securing. The facility should likewise have a policy for checking new dogs to guarantee they are able to incorporate into the team.
Various other warnings consist of an absence of openness (refuting scenic tours) and centers that make use of aversive devices to regulate arousal degrees. Seek an equilibrium of day-to-day tasks that consists of physical play, downtime and confidence-building workouts.

When choosing a daycare for your puppy, it is very important to examine personnel certifications. Ask about their training, experience, and accreditations in animal first aid and CPR. You should also ask about their dog-to-staff proportion to guarantee your pet dog gets the attention they deserve.
Ask the facility just how they take care of actions problems like resource protecting, jumping, and door darting. It is important for personnel to be able to recognize and protect against these actions from intensifying into aggression. It is additionally vital to understand the day care's protocol for presenting brand-new pet dogs to a play group.
Additionally, it's important to recognize just how the facility manages rest periods. Overstimulation can create anxiety and hostility in canines. Therefore, childcare centers usually insert monitored durations of rest throughout the day to keep pets tranquil. Lastly, it's a good concept to discover the daycare's emergency situation readiness plan. This will offer you assurance that your dog is secure in an emergency circumstance.

Before bringing your pet to day care, learn as high as you can regarding the facility, team credentials, and policies. An excellent center will have a reduced dog-to-staff proportion and will make use of training tools that are effective for risk-free playgroup management. They need to comprehend canine body language and stay clear of using aversive strategies like squirt bottles, citronella, and e-collars to prevent hostility and behavior concerns. A great facility will certainly also have plans and procedures in position to keep pets divided from each other based upon size, character, and play style.
Ask about animal emergency treatment training and whether the facility has a vet on site or close relationships with neighborhood vets in case of injuries or wellness issues throughout playtime. It's additionally a great concept to ask about pause, as they can assist balance the increased energy levels throughout playtime and advertise a positive and improving atmosphere. Several facilities adhere to a structured rotation of interior, outdoor, and kennel time.
